Quianna-how did you push thru your stall? Tmrw makes 6 weeks post op for me and I'm stuck at 35-36 lbs lost. I work out 5x a week, keep my cals btwn 500-770 but the scale won't move. :-(

Eat more food. Scary I know. Every time I'm stalled I up my Water to a gallon raise my calories and carbs and take a few days off from the gym. I was stalled for 25 days, up till thanksgiving. I took off Thursday-Monday. Didn't count calories had a few Christmas Cookies, a slushie at the movies. Went to the gym on Tuesday lost 2, went today lost 2 more!
